Shaft Bevel Gear Bearing, Servicing, Overview
Shaft bevel gear bearing, servicing, overview
1) Adjustment work is necessary when replacing these parts.
1 - Twelve-point nut for shaft bevel gear
^ Unfastening
^ Fastening
^ Insert with locking fluid D 154 000 A1
2 - Small tapered roller bearing inner race 1)
^ Removing
^ Installing
3 - Small tapered roller bearing outer race 1)
^ Pressing out
^ Pressing in
^ Insert with locking fluid D 154 000 A1
4 - Drive pinion housing 1)
^ Removing and installing Drive pinion housing, removing and installing
5 - Seals
^ For shaft bevel gear
^ Pulling out
^ Joining
^ Inserting in installation position
^ Driving in
6 - Large tapered roller bearing outer race 1)
^ Pressing out
^ Pressing in
^ Insert with locking fluid D 154 000 A1
7 - Large tapered roller bearing inner race 1)
^ Pulling off
^ Pressing on
8 - Spacer sleeve
^ Always replace
9 - Shaft bevel gear 1)
^ Is matched to head bevel gear
^ Clean locking compound from threads
Hole - arrow - on drive pinion housing
^ If oil escapes from hole - arrow -, seals for shaft bevel gear must be replaced.
